Piaggio India Launches Vespa Urban Club 125 In India, Priced At Rs. 73,733

- The Vespa Urban Club is the newest addition to the 125 cc range
- The Urban Club 125 is the most affordable Vespa in India
- Vespa Urban Club will be available in Vespa & Aprilia showrooms
Piaggio India has announced the launch of its new 125 cc scooter range, the Vespa Urban Club. Priced at Rs. 73,733, the new Urban Club 125 is currently the of the most affordable Vespa scooter available in India, right below the Vespa ZX that is priced at Rs. 81,829 (both ex-showroom, Delhi). The new Vespa Urban Club 125 is offered in four vibrant colours of Azzurro Provenza, Maze Grey, Glossy Yellow and Glossy Red, with glossy black embellishments like mirrors, grab rail, brake levers and wheels, with all options.

Like the other Vespa such as SXL, VXL and Elegante, the new Urban Club is also powered by the same 125cc single-cylinder air-cooled engine that is tuned to churn out 9.5 bhp at 7,250 rpm and develops a peak torque of 9.9 Nm at 6,250 rpm. The 3-valve motor comes with an aluminium cylinder head, overhead cam, roller rocker arm, and variable spark timing management.
In terms of features, the new Vespa Urban Club comes with 10-inch black alloy wheels, equipped with drum brakes, both at the front and back, assisted by a Combined Braking System. It also offers additional provisions for owners to install Piaggio's mobile connectivity feature to operate and control features of the scooter at a click.
